Location: Central Scotland

Hours of Work: 40 pw including weekends

Salary: DoE

Overview: For over 35 years, millions of patients have trusted Optical Express with their eye care. We are focused on delivering exceptional patient care, outstanding clinical outcomes and continued investment in our people and technology. As the UK's leading private provider of laser eye, premium intraocular lens and cataract surgery, our expert Surgeons undertake more procedures collectively than any other national provider. The Optical Express team work together, collectively and consistently striving for excellence whilst providing life changing treatments to our patients. We support and respect each other and are committed to a culture of care, trust and integrity. Our culture extends to our local communities, through our range of charitable and environmental projects. We focus on doing what is right for our patients, our colleagues, our local communities and our planet.

Due to a continued increase in workload, we are recruiting an experienced Clinic Manager to support our clinic network in Central Scotland. The successful candidate will work alongside our existing Clinic Managers to drive the commercial and operational performance of our clinics in Central Scotland, which will include Glasgow, Lanarkshire, Ayrshire, Edinburgh and Fife.

Key Responsibilities:

  • You will be customer facing and you will help drive performance for our clinics.
  • You will be responsible for the daily operational efficiency of the clinic.
  • A key part of your role will be developing the team and promoting the benefits of laser eye and Lens replacement surgery to our patients.
  • You will have strong management experience within an Optical, healthcare or high-end retail setting.
  • You will be adept at delivering great results through your passion for people and by working closely with members of your team to develop them through performance management.
  • You will possess excellent communication and presentation skills, be articulate, motivated to achieve and have a willingness to learn and progress within Optical Express.

Day to day:

  • Drive the commercial performance of a high performing team and clinic overall.
  • Display an exceptional level of professional standards.
  • Management of clinic diary.
  • Provide clear and concise communication to team on daily expectations.
  • Ensure the practice is presentable and maintained to the highest standards of tidiness and cleanliness which showcase the professional image of Optical Express.
  • Help recruit, induct, coach and support your team to ensure all team members meet acceptable levels of knowledge and competence.
  • Ensure the team influences and advises potential patients on the most suitable and appropriate solution for their needs.

How to prepare for a job interview at Optical Express

✨Know the Company Inside Out

Before your interview, make sure you research Optical Express thoroughly. Understand their values, mission, and the services they offer. This will not only help you answer questions more effectively but also show your genuine interest in the role.

✨Showcase Your Management Skills

As a Clinic Manager, you'll need to demonstrate strong leadership abilities. Prepare examples from your past experiences where you've successfully managed a team, improved performance, or handled challenges. Be ready to discuss how you can apply these skills to drive the success of the clinics.

✨Prepare for Scenario-Based Questions

Expect questions that assess your problem-solving skills and ability to handle real-life situations. Think about scenarios related to patient care, team dynamics, or operational challenges. Practising your responses will help you feel more confident during the interview.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, have a few thoughtful questions prepared. Inquire about the team culture, ongoing training opportunities, or how success is measured in the role. This shows that you're not just interested in the job, but also in contributing positively to the company.
